NOT KNOWN FACTUAL STATEMENTS ABOUT RULER DIGITAL AGENCY

Not known Factual Statements About ruler digital agency

In actual fact, these three qualifiers skyrocketed them to become one of the very best encouraged agencies around the critique site Clutch. The corporate’s lower shopper-employee ratio offers a perception of exclusivity and undivided focus.Instead, Search engine optimisation takes advantage of suitable content, backlinks, and social websites mark

read more